Understanding Wrongful Death Claims

In the context of a truck accident, a wrongful death claim is a legal action brought by the surviving family members of the deceased person. This claim seeks compensation for the losses suffered as a result of the untimely death. The types of damages typically pursued include:

  • Economic Damages: Recoverable costs may include funeral expenses, lost wages the deceased would have earned, and medical bills incurred before death.
  • Non-Economic Damages: These damages compensate for intangible losses like loss of companionship, emotional distress, and the pain suffered by the victim.
  • Punitive Damages: In cases of severe negligence or wrongdoing by the trucking company or driver, punitive damages may be pursued as a means of punishment and deterrence.

Steps to Take After a Truck Accident Resulting in Wrongful Death

When considering a wrongful death lawsuit after a truck accident, the following steps are vital:

  1. Document the Incident: Collect all relevant evidence, including police reports, witness statements, and photographs from the accident scene.
  2. Assess Financial Implications: Calculate both economic and non-economic losses to estimate the claim’s value effectively.
